Description

2,9-Triphenodioxazinedisulfonic acid, 6,13-dichloro-3,10-bis[(4-chlorophenyl)amino]-, disodium salt is a high-purity, specialized organic chemical compound valued for its role as a key intermediate in the synthesis of advanced functional dyes and pigments. This compound matters for its ability to impart specific coloristic and performance properties, such as enhanced lightfastness and thermal stability, in the final product. It is primarily needed by manufacturers in the dye and pigment, specialty chemicals, and advanced materials sectors for research, development, and production.

Basic Information

Product Name 2,9-Triphenodioxazinedisulfonic acid, 6,13-dichloro-3,10-bis[(4-chlorophenyl)amino]-, disodium salt
CAS No. 6598-58-9
Molecular Formula C30H14Cl4N4Na2O8S2
Molecular Weight 832.37 g/mol
Synonyms Disodium 6,13-dichloro-3,10-bis[(4-chlorophenyl)amino]triphenodioxazinedisulfonate; C.I. Pigment Blue 80; PB 80; Triphenodioxazine disulfonic acid derivative; 6,13-Dichloro-3,10-bis(p-chloroanilino)triphenodioxazine-2,9-disulfonic acid disodium salt; 6598-58-9; CAS 6598-58-9

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ed after opening to prevent degradation from atmospheric moisture. Keep away from incompatible materials.
